I run everything through a VPN and use TextNow and BobRTC. The CallerID is randomly generated and changes every call. IP address is masked by my VPN and would be difficult to track anyway.

Sounds like you are using your own mobile device or landline to make outgoing calls which is not recommended.

Called them and the guy told me, after i gave him my fake apple id and other fake info, that somebody from mexico is connected to my account and that somebody is uploading child porn from my apple account to an asian server (they said it could be me and if it was me then theyre gonna have to take legal action or some shit), was then told to get them a 100$ card which they would later refund then just kept wasting their time for 2 hours
